Output 2123f61e5a2a7d0fb4dfa96c0cf29401b59080ee9b3de262adc24314b9a833bb:3

value
506746
script pubkey
OP_0 OP_PUSHBYTES_20 c26d30093d34a542fa872f516c7ce6fd68706052
address
bc1qcfknqzfaxjj597589agkcl8xl458qczjl0fl0r
transaction
2123f61e5a2a7d0fb4dfa96c0cf29401b59080ee9b3de262adc24314b9a833bb